How they compare
Grenada currently reports 13,150 current LCU per person against 12,760 current LCU per person in Peru, a difference of 390 current LCU per person.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Grenada ahead.
Grenada ranks 149th and Peru ranks 151st of 186 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Grenada averaged higher in 5 and Peru in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Grenada | Peru |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 664.58 current LCU per person | 0 current LCU per person | 664.58 current LCU per person | Grenada |
| 1980s | 1,914 current LCU per person | 0.0845 current LCU per person | 1,914 current LCU per person | Grenada |
| 1990s | 5,290 current LCU per person | 697.89 current LCU per person | 4,592 current LCU per person | Grenada |
| 2000s | 11,933 current LCU per person | 1,894 current LCU per person | 10,039 current LCU per person | Grenada |
| 2010s | 14,713 current LCU per person | 5,965 current LCU per person | 8,747 current LCU per person | Grenada |
| 2020s | 11,199 current LCU per person | 11,772 current LCU per person | 573.06 current LCU per person | Peru |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
